How to Clean Your Diamond Stud Earrings Safely
Safely cleaning diamond stud earrings requires a careful approach to preserve their brilliance and settings. To start, you should prepare mild dish soap, warm water, and a soft-bristle toothbrush. Combining a few drops of dish soap with a bowl of warm water produces an efficient cleaning mixture.
Subsequently, the earrings should be submerged for several minutes to break down dirt and oils. Employing the soft-bristle toothbrush, carefully scrub the diamonds and settings, ensuring that too much pressure is not applied. Once the cleaning is complete, rinsing the earrings under lukewarm water is essential to remove any soap residue.
To finish, gently pat the earrings dry with a soft lint-free cloth, ensuring all moisture is removed in the earring settings. Cleaning regularly using this process helps maintain the sparkle of the earrings while safeguarding their structural integrity. By applying these steps, one can effectively ensure these diamond stud earrings appearing radiant for years ahead.

Worn or Loose Prong Settings
Examining diamond stud earrings for weakened prongs or loose settings is crucial for preserving their structure and beauty. Over time, wear and tear can cause the prongs to weaken, raising the likelihood of a diamond becoming dislodged. Evidence of a weakened setting often includes a detectable shift of the diamond in the prong or an apparent space between the stone and its setting. Routinely inspecting for these signs can help avoid potential loss and ensure the earrings stay firmly in place. If any looseness is detected, it is recommended to consult a professional jeweler for setting repair or tightening. Timely intervention not only preserves the value of the earrings but also enhances their overall brilliance and aesthetic appeal. Frequently Asked Questions
Is It Safe to Wear Diamond Studs While Swimming or Showering?
Wearing diamond studs while swimming or showering is generally not advisable. Contact with chlorine and harsh soaps may damage the settings and diminish the brilliance of the stones, potentially compromising their brilliance and overall appearance over time.
How Often Should I Have My Earrings Professionally Inspected?
Professionals recommend getting earrings examined twice a year to annually. Consistent check-ups assist in uncovering emerging concerns, preserving the condition of the settings and the protection of the diamonds, thus protecting their elegance and long-term value.
What Should I Do if a Diamond Becomes Loose?
Should a diamond come loose, you should stop wearing the earring right away. Professional assistance is necessary for proper re-setting to avoid loss or additional damage, maintaining the diamond's condition and the earring's durability.
Are There Certain Products You Should Avoid When Cleaning Diamonds?
Specific chemicals, like bleach, ammonia, and harsh abrasives, must be kept away from diamonds during cleaning. These products can deteriorate the setting and diminish the gem's radiance, reducing its overall appeal and longevity.
Is It Safe to Use Ultrasonic Cleaners on My Diamond Studs?
Diamond studs can safely be cleaned using ultrasonic cleaners, provided the settings are appropriate. That said, it is important to exercise caution, because loose mountings or particular metal alloys may be adversely affected. Regular inspection after cleaning is recommended.
